I can echo the advise for Avidemux, which is fairly easy to use and can be used for many file formats. Don't forget to use 'copy' when just trimming or splicing.
if this doesn't work I would suggest MP4box. This one has never failed on me, but it is more manual, even with a gui. At least when I last used it.

Quick note on Avidemux:
In order to edit without re-encoding, you need to use the seek buttons. Then set your cut points. That will set it to the next "key frame". You can of course clip it without using key frames, but then you end up messing up several seconds of video that's basically unwatchable because it doesn't have a proper key frame. If you've ever loaded a video and seen the first 5 seconds is either hung up on a single frame while the audio plays, or it's very discolored and distorted and you can barely make anything out, you've seen a video that starts without a key frame. Some older formats like MPEG2 can also produce blocking. |

Agree about Avidemux, but main problem for me - cutting by "key frames". For more accurate trimming i use SolveigMM Video Splitter (but program is not free)... Program very nice cutting MP4 & FLV files, but have problems with some MKV files.
